Honokiol Radiosensitizes Squamous Cell Carcinoma of the Head and Neck by Downregulation of Survivin

Abstract: Purpose Previous studies revealed diverging results regarding the role of survivin in squamous cell carcinoma of the head and neck (SCCHN).This study aimed to evaluate the clinical significance of survivin expression in SCCHN; the function of survivin in DNA damage repair following ionizing radiationtherapy (RT) in SCCHN cells; and the potential of honokiol to enhance RT through downregulation of survivin. Experimental Design Expression of survivin in SCCHN patient primary tumor tissues (n=100) was analyzed … Show more
